Transaction 583d7190e4bb8c49c11b139963f69b31e7aa06d28df1874cda69d33e07a8a62f

3 Input
2 Outputs
  • 583d7190e4bb8c49c11b139963f69b31e7aa06d28df1874cda69d33e07a8a62f:0
  • value  8226274
    address  3KsaCrhXdxGaSUKeBdNySaTVJTpAZRDSQf
  • 583d7190e4bb8c49c11b139963f69b31e7aa06d28df1874cda69d33e07a8a62f:1
  • value  2452145
    address  39WXQvctKJFfkfZ9tLv2VePeMVWh3W4k3G